| Match Report: Top of the table Clevedon batted first on another hot summers night ( what a fantastic summer !! ) but were soon in trouble with opener James Richards( 0 ) being cleaned bowled in the first over by an on fire fast bowler Ed Williams! Clevedon then settled down to make steady progress with S Wilson putting on 19 runs before falling victim to the bowling of Clayton Davies ( well caught by U11 player playing up - Jack Newman ). Clevedon's U13 Somerset County player Matt Carpenter batted well for his 43 before being well run out by Blagdon. Another Clevedon U13 Somerset County player George Cause was there at the end of Clevedon's modest total of 114 runs on an undefeated 26 n.o. Clevedon were well aware that Blagdon had their 2 leading run makers unavailable ( Tom Blanchard and Will Yard ) and with their Somerset county and corner players on display Clevedon seemed pretty confident that they would contain Blagdon to a lowly score. Blagdon's batsman had other ideas and openers Alex Fudge ( first time opening this season ) and Clayton Davies rose to the challenge in magnificent fashion!! Blagdon's no 1 batsman Alex Fudge acted as the anchor man batting for the full 19 overs very steadily for his 27 n.o. leaving Clayton Davies to see off everything that Clevedon's bowling attack could throw at him including the fast bowling of Clevedon's county player Matt Carpenter. Clayton Davies scored a fantastic 75 n.o. including 11 fours and a six!. Alex Fudge ( scored 2 fours ) and Clayton Davies sent Blagdon u13s to a famous victory on Clevedon's home soil knocking a dent in Clevedon's challenge for the title sending them to their 2nd defeat of the season overhauling Clevedon's innings in the !9th over with 118 -0 !!! Blagdon have now won 7 games and now have 15 points having collected one from the abandoned game earlier in the week against WSM Wizards. |
